Hi Matthias,

> > Although there is also a high-level idea (according to the
> > presentations) to share common data between different TOASTed values,
> > similarly to what compression dictionaries do, by looking at the
> > current feedback and considering the overall complexity and the amount
> > of open questions (e.g. interaction with different TableAMs, etc), I
> > seriously doubt that this particular part of "pluggable TOASTer" will
> > end-up in the core.
>
> Yes, and that's why I think that this where this dictionary
> infrastructure could provide value, as an alternative or extension to
> the proposed jsonb toaster in the 'pluggable toaster' thread.

OK, I see your point now. And I think this is a very good point.
Basing "Compression dictionaries" on the API provided by "pluggable
TOASTer" can also be less hacky than what I'm currently doing with
`typmod` argument. I'm going to switch the implementation at some
point, unless anyone will object to the idea.
